Have your say on a Māori Ward for Kāpiti

The Team from Kāpiti Coast District Council

Kia ora Kāpiti, we're seeking your feedback on whether to introduce a Māori ward for the local body election 2025. A Māori ward means Kāpiti residents on the Māori electoral roll would vote for a Māori ward councillor instead of for candidates standing in general wards based on location.

Councillors will decide at an Additional Council meeting on 14 November if this is the right course for Kāpiti. If they decide to go ahead, it will trigger a representation review next year. The review would check Kāpiti continues to be well represented by all our electoral arrangements for wards, boundaries, councillors, and community boards.
